What is Maryland Retirement Election
The Maryland State Retirement Agency Election Form is a retirement plan election document used by faculty and administrative officers to opt out of the Teachers’/Employees’ Pension System and select an alternate retirement plan.

Who is eligible to use the Maryland State Retirement Agency Election Form?
This form is primarily for faculty and administrative officers at Maryland institutions of higher learning who wish to opt out of the Teachers’/Employees’ Pension System.
What supporting documents do I need to submit with the form?
You will need to provide proof of identity and an alternate retirement plan contract or application along with the Maryland State Retirement Agency Election Form.
Is notarization required for the Maryland State Retirement Agency Election Form?
Yes, the form requires signatures from the applicant, a notary public for verification, and a retirement coordinator, ensuring legal compliance.
